Dalrymple’s new book tops bestseller chart
October 22nd, 2009 - 9:01 am ICT by IANS ( Leave a comment )
New Delhi, Oct 22 (IANS) William Dalrymple’s new book “Nine Lives: In Search of the Sacred in Modern India” topped the bestseller chart here in the non-fiction section this week, while Dan Brown’s “The Lost Symbol” bounced back to the No.1 position in the fiction.
